Development of Rotating Type Transverse Flux Machine

This paper describes the design and development of rotating type transverse flux motors (TFM) excited by permanent magnets. In-plane phase construction and axial phase arrangement are compared each other and many variants of them are introduced by combining soft magnetic composite (SMC) core and laminated steel core. Magnetic field is analyzed by three-dimensional equivalent magnetic circuit network (EMCN) method with the help of two-dimensional finite element analysis. The experimental results of prototyped motor compared with the analysis ones, and show the possibility of the suggested motor as a direct drive application requiring relatively low speed and high torque.
